Sofie Laguna
Sofie Laguna has written four novels for adults which have won numerous literary awards including the Miles Franklin Award, the Colin Roderick Award and the Indie Award. She has also been shortlisted for the Stella Prize, the ALS Gold Medal, the Voss Award, the Victorian Premier’s Literary Award and the Prime Minister’s Literary Award. Sofie’s many books for children have been published in the US and the UK and in translation in Europe and Asia, and been named Honour and Notable Books by the Children’s Book Council of Australia. Carmel Bird
Winner of the Patrick White Literary Award, and three times short-listed for the Miles Franklin award, Carmel Bird is the author of both fiction and non-fiction. Carmel grew up in Tasmania, and has a wide reputation as an essayist, editor, and mentor.
Crimson Velvet Heart is her twelfth novel.
Crimson Velvet Heart is a visionary novel on Adélaïde’s life – both strange and enthralling –where Carmel Bird’s exquisite language and rich understanding of history and human nature capture both the spirit and the mystery of love and loss.
